Lines Matching refs:JFileChooser

108     JFileChooser filechooser = null;
123 // The accessoryPanel is a container to place the JFileChooser accessory component
130 return new AquaFileChooserUI((JFileChooser)c);
133 public AquaFileChooserUI(final JFileChooser filechooser) {
139 filechooser = (JFileChooser)c;
163 protected void installListeners(final JFileChooser fc) {
194 protected void uninstallListeners(final JFileChooser fc) {
206 protected void installDefaults(final JFileChooser fc) {
213 protected void installIcons(final JFileChooser fc) {
225 protected void installStrings(final JFileChooser fc) {
260 if (fc.getDialogType() == JFileChooser.SAVE_DIALOG) {
296 protected void uninstallDefaults(final JFileChooser fc) {
301 protected void uninstallIcons(final JFileChooser fc) {
314 protected void uninstallStrings(final JFileChooser fc) {
362 protected PropertyChangeListener createPropertyChangeListener(final JFileChooser fc) {
366 if (prop.equals(JFileChooser.SELECTED_FILE_CHANGED_PROPERTY)) {
382 } else if (prop.equals(JFileChooser.DIRECTORY_CHANGED_PROPERTY)) {
393 } else if (prop.equals(JFileChooser.FILE_SELECTION_MODE_CHANGED_PROPERTY)) {
396 } else if (prop == JFileChooser.ACCESSORY_CHANGED_PROPERTY) {
406 } else if (prop == JFileChooser.APPROVE_BUTTON_TEXT_CHANGED_PROPERTY) {
409 } else if (prop == JFileChooser.DIALOG_TYPE_CHANGED_PROPERTY) {
410 if (getFileChooser().getDialogType() == JFileChooser.SAVE_DIALOG) {
419 } else if (prop.equals(JFileChooser.APPROVE_BUTTON_MNEMONIC_CHANGED_PROPERTY)) {
425 } else if (prop.equals(JFileChooser.MULTI_SELECTION_ENABLED_CHANGED_PROPERTY)) {
431 } else if (prop.equals(JFileChooser.CONTROL_BUTTONS_ARE_SHOWN_CHANGED_PROPERTY)) {
482 public void rescanCurrentDirectory(final JFileChooser fc) {
487 public void ensureFileIsVisible(final JFileChooser fc, final File f) {
502 public JFileChooser getFileChooser() {
510 protected JButton getApproveButton(final JFileChooser fc) {
514 public int getApproveButtonMnemonic(final JFileChooser fc) {
518 public String getApproveButtonToolTipText(final JFileChooser fc) {
522 public String getApproveButtonText(final JFileChooser fc) {
526 protected String getCancelButtonToolTipText(final JFileChooser fc) {
535 // Is this a file that the JFileChooser wants?
537 boolean isSelectableForMode(final JFileChooser fc, final File f) {
540 if (mode == JFileChooser.FILES_AND_DIRECTORIES) return true;
542 if (mode == JFileChooser.DIRECTORIES_ONLY) return traversable;
551 public ListSelectionListener createListSelectionListener(final JFileChooser fc) {
561 final JFileChooser chooser = getFileChooser();
562 boolean isSave = (chooser.getDialogType() == JFileChooser.SAVE_DIALOG);
670 protected MouseListener createDoubleClickListener(final JFileChooser fc, final JTableExtension list) {
674 // listens for drag events onto the JFileChooser and sets the selected file or directory
760 final JFileChooser jfc = getFileChooser();
794 public FileFilter getAcceptAllFileFilter(final JFileChooser fc) {
798 public FileView getFileView(final JFileChooser fc) {
805 public String getDialogTitle(final JFileChooser fc) {
807 if (getFileChooser().getDialogType() == JFileChooser.OPEN_DIALOG) {
809 } else if (getFileChooser().getDialogType() == JFileChooser.SAVE_DIALOG) { return saveTitleText; }
826 File makeFile(final JFileChooser fc, final String filename) {
850 final JFileChooser fc = AquaFileChooserUI.this.getFileChooser();
900 final JFileChooser fc = getFileChooser();
971 final JFileChooser fc = getFileChooser();
1082 final JFileChooser fc = getFileChooser();
1124 protected ListCellRenderer createDirectoryComboBoxRenderer(final JFileChooser fc) {
1134 final JFileChooser chooser = getFileChooser();
1145 protected DirectoryComboBoxModel createDirectoryComboBoxModel(final JFileChooser fc) {
1269 if (prop == JFileChooser.CHOOSABLE_FILE_FILTER_CHANGED_PROPERTY) {
1278 } else if (prop == JFileChooser.FILE_FILTER_CHANGED_PROPERTY) {
1411 public void installComponents(final JFileChooser fc) {
1452 } else if (fc.getDialogType() == JFileChooser.SAVE_DIALOG) {
1568 void setDefaultButtonForMode(final JFileChooser fc) {
1578 void setFocusForMode(final JFileChooser fc) {
1586 void updateButtonState(final JFileChooser fc) {
1591 void updateApproveButton(final JFileChooser chooser) {
1624 void setBottomPanelForMode(final JFileChooser fc) {
1625 if (fc.getDialogType() == JFileChooser.SAVE_DIALOG) fSubPanel = getSaveFilePanel();
1626 else if (fc.getDialogType() == JFileChooser.OPEN_DIALOG) {
1627 if (fc.getFileSelectionMode() == JFileChooser.FILES_ONLY) fSubPanel = getOpenFilePanel();
1629 } else if (fc.getDialogType() == JFileChooser.CUSTOM_DIALOG) {
1630 if (fc.getFileSelectionMode() == JFileChooser.FILES_ONLY) fSubPanel = getCustomFilePanel();
1669 public void uninstallComponents(final JFileChooser fc) { //$ Metal (on which this is based) doesn't uninstall its components.
1694 protected JPanel createList(final JFileChooser fc) {
1818 protected static final String PACKAGE_TRAVERSABLE_PROPERTY = "JFileChooser.packageIsTraversable";
1819 protected static final String APPLICATION_TRAVERSABLE_PROPERTY = "JFileChooser.appBundleIsTraversable";
1857 abstract void installPanel(JFileChooser fc, boolean controlButtonsAreShown);
1859 abstract void updateButtonState(JFileChooser fc, File f);
1863 boolean isSelectableInList(final JFileChooser fc, final File f) {
1865 if (fc.getFileSelectionMode() == JFileChooser.DIRECTORIES_ONLY) return fc.isTraversable(f);
1869 void approveSelection(final JFileChooser fc) {
1873 JButton getDefaultButton(final JFileChooser fc) {
1878 JComponent getFocusComponent(final JFileChooser fc) {
1882 String getApproveButtonText(final JFileChooser fc) {
1888 String getApproveButtonText(final JFileChooser fc, final String fallbackText) {
1897 int getApproveButtonMnemonic(final JFileChooser fc) {
1903 String getApproveButtonToolTipText(final JFileChooser fc) {
1907 String getApproveButtonToolTipText(final JFileChooser fc, final String fallbackText) {
1916 String getCancelButtonToolTipText(final JFileChooser fc) {
1931 void installPanel(final JFileChooser fc, final boolean controlButtonsAreShown) {
1941 boolean inOpenDirectoryMode(final JFileChooser fc, final File f) {
1949 void approveSelection(final JFileChooser fc) {
1967 void updateButtonState(final JFileChooser fc, final File f) {
1982 boolean isSelectableInList(final JFileChooser fc, final File f) {
1987 String getApproveButtonToolTipText(final JFileChooser fc) {
2007 void installPanel(final JFileChooser fc, final boolean controlButtonsAreShown) {
2015 boolean isSelectableInList(final JFileChooser fc, final File f) {
2020 void approveSelection(final JFileChooser fc) {
2031 void updateButtonState(final JFileChooser fc, final File f) {
2036 String getApproveButtonText(final JFileChooser fc) {
2041 int getApproveButtonMnemonic(final JFileChooser fc) {
2045 String getApproveButtonToolTipText(final JFileChooser fc) {
2051 String getCancelButtonToolTipText(final JFileChooser fc) {
2066 void installPanel(final JFileChooser fc, final boolean controlButtonsAreShown) {
2073 boolean inOpenDirectoryMode(final JFileChooser fc, final File f) {
2078 JComponent getFocusComponent(final JFileChooser fc) {
2082 void updateButtonState(final JFileChooser fc, final File f) {
2089 boolean isSelectableInList(final JFileChooser fc, final File f) {
2093 String getApproveButtonText(final JFileChooser fc) {
2098 int getApproveButtonMnemonic(final JFileChooser fc) {
2102 String getApproveButtonToolTipText(final JFileChooser fc) {
2106 String getCancelButtonToolTipText(final JFileChooser fc) {
2113 void installPanel(final JFileChooser fc, final boolean controlButtonsAreShown) {
2117 JButton getDefaultButton(final JFileChooser fc) {
2121 void updateButtonState(final JFileChooser fc, final File f) {
2144 void installPanel(final JFileChooser fc, final boolean controlButtonsAreShown) {
2151 JComponent getFocusComponent(final JFileChooser fc) {
2155 int getApproveButtonMnemonic(final JFileChooser fc) {
2159 String getApproveButtonToolTipText(final JFileChooser fc) {
2161 if (fc.getFileSelectionMode() == JFileChooser.DIRECTORIES_ONLY) fallbackText = chooseFolderButtonToolTipText;
2166 void updateButtonState(final JFileChooser fc, final File f) {
2184 void installPanel(final JFileChooser fc, final boolean controlButtonsAreShown) {
2191 void approveSelection(final JFileChooser fc) {
2201 void updateButtonState(final JFileChooser fc, final File f) {